Transaction 27649828ca2ff5a436e5aab08da1726062cf1f13c85cec29fe9a3abca4fdfbd6
1 Input
2 Outputs
- 27649828ca2ff5a436e5aab08da1726062cf1f13c85cec29fe9a3abca4fdfbd6:0
- 27649828ca2ff5a436e5aab08da1726062cf1f13c85cec29fe9a3abca4fdfbd6:1
value 33384572
address 1KBnw6TZ2LKQgfhPN39UqxWKe3tPo5SeU8
value 16646057
address 16VGZ1HcqzXSa9Ef7ad6KxZRVmpbLKjaP7